Leo's pill domains. Feed several to sa-learn (gets you a high BAYES score), make sure that net tests are enabled and do use digests (DCC, Razor and Pyzor); Then these spam will get 30+ point scores. Even with no net tests, your example scores > 4 points without BAYES, so training BAYES will cause it to be flagged. The SARE rules can also help quite a bit.
Some time has probably passed, but your example hits 5 SURBLs, URIBL, the SBL and RAZOR, as well as received in the XBL, SpamCopBL and a handful of standard non-net rules (INVALID_MSGID, FORGED_MUA_OUTLOOK and more). Paul Shupak [EMAIL PROTECTED]
